SQLSTATE[08S02]: [Microsoft][ODBC Driver 17 for SQL Server]TCP Provider: Error code 0x20

应用场景 workerman链接sqlserver 启动websocket时输出控制台不添加-d参数一切正常 添加-d参数就会报如下错误 SQLSTATE[08S02]: [Microsoft][ODBC Driver 17 for SQL Server]TCP Provider: Error code 0x20 框架thinkphp5.0 composer安装的workerman 如果是odbc驱动的问题,俩种启动...

marshall 发表与 2020-08-24 5394 浏览 1 回答
关于webman文档的疑问

https://www.workerman.net/doc/webman#/process?id=%e9%85%8d%e7%bd%ae%e6%96%87%e4%bb%b6%e8%af%b4%e6%98%8e 这里缺少一个配置services ,文档里面没有,这是看意思是想做进程内再开一个端口监听 不然start.php中 如下代码不会起作用 foreach ($config['services'] ?? [] as ...

小阳光 发表与 2020-08-22 3555 浏览 1 回答
一个服务器无法启用多个gateway-worker项目

系统:centos7 项目:laravel5.8+Workerman+gatewayWorker+nginx 我搭建了两个项目在服务器上第一个端口用8282,第二个项目端口8383。 单独启用任意一个项目都能正常运行。但是两个项目都启用的情况下,只有第一个启用的能运行,第二个项目会一直报错,报错信息如下: 望各路大神帮帮忙!非常感谢!...

chapin 发表与 2020-08-22 2780 浏览 2 回答
webman按照手册来,在中间件中配置了跨域,但是请求的时候还是出现了404问题

以下是中间件代码: <?php namespace support\middleware; use Webman\MiddlewareInterface; use Webman\Http\Response; use Webman\Http\Request; /** * 跨域测试 * Class AccessControl * @package support\middleware */ class ...

bang 发表与 2020-08-22 6570 浏览 7 回答
作者能把Statistic也集成进webman吗?

作者能把Statistic也集成进webman吗?...

flash165 发表与 2020-08-21 1755 浏览 2 回答
phpsocket.io 怎么作为客户端

phpsocket.io 怎么作为客户端...

Bygones 发表与 2020-08-20 2135 浏览 1 回答
关于进程非busy状态下的响应超时的问题

我的场景是这样的,使用workerman的http协议监听8088端口实现一个API接口,然后使用nginx反向代理转发到8088端口,但是nginx总是大多数情况下或响应超时。直接访问8088端口也会超时,但是业务逻辑的耗时应该是很短的,在传统非常驻内存的框架里这段代码的响应时间几乎是2毫秒,有人遇到过这类情况吗 或者该从那里着手分析原因呢 我的nginx配置 #PROXY-START/ location ~*...

小星 发表与 2020-08-20 2120 浏览 2 回答
不同地域的GatewayWorker分布式部署问题

因为分布式部署如果在同一个内网环境下面可以使用内网IP $gateway->lanIp = '内网IP'; 但是如果需要多台服务器不在同一个地域,则内网不相通,需要使用 $gateway->lanIp = '外网IP'; 但是lanIp用外网IP的话,我用的是阿里云的专有网络服务器,设置lanIp用的外网IP会提示(Cannot assign requested address) 我的问题是: 因为阿里云...

Chris 发表与 2020-08-20 1821 浏览 1 回答
GatewayWorker中globaldata经常报Connection refused

使用GlobalData经常报Connection refused,重启一下又能正常一下,但是过不了多久又会出现这个问题。 而且,不 知道怎么回事,即使我重启后,在频繁的调用Events.php下在的onClose回调 Warning: stream_socket_client(): unable to connect to tcp://127.0.0.1:2207 (Connection refused) in /...

smartrui 发表与 2020-08-20 3019 浏览 2 回答
启动时间[建议]

windows操作系统下无法在一个php文件里初始化多个Worker,因为业务需要拆的start*.php文件比较多,然后触发了2S的启动时间限制,可否酌情把这2S时间限制延长或者开放出来可以配置,不想改框架 启动脚本 ...

dangpengsong 发表与 2020-08-19 1340 浏览 1 回答
定时器个数上限问题

Dear walkor, 请问一台2CPU 4M内存的服务器能同时运行几十万个定时器吗? (注:定时器的业务不是阻塞的,阻塞的业务我放到了异步服务里),感谢~...

xiewen_kevin 发表与 2020-08-18 2233 浏览 2 回答
webman没有找到适合的切入点禁用session

常规情况下,api想无状态,个么session就是浪费咯 但是系统启动路径是:start.php -> (config)bootstrap.php-> Session.php implements Bootstrap类的start接口启动 没想到好办法在指定的路由上禁用session,有没有好办法取巧一下呢?...

嘿嘿档 发表与 2020-08-18 1771 浏览 1 回答
TcpConnection::pipe 可能丢失数据的问题

在 TcpConnection 类的 pipe 方法中 $this->onClose = function ($source) use ($dest) { $dest->destroy(); }; 这里如果 pipe 两端的网速差别较大, $source 在发送完数据后 close(), 而 $dest 尚未 send 完成就直接 destroy(), 会丢失数据. 这里的 dest...

mgzhenhong 发表与 2020-08-18 2300 浏览 2 回答
请问作者有没有计划在下个版本把php版本升级到7+?

现在基于5.4很多功能太受限了...

mgzhenhong 发表与 2020-08-18 2129 浏览 1 回答
workerman 连接数问题

我服务器是4核16G 现在用的单进程 利用apache jmeter 测试,当连接数到4000的时候就连接不上了,我在另一个服务器1核1G的上面也是这样。...

梁俊龙 发表与 2020-08-17 2965 浏览 9 回答
新手请教,怎么判断一个composer依赖包是否适用于webman框架

如题,Wokerman性能好,想用,但是担心第三方类库是否兼容的问题,比如可能会使用这些类库phpoffice/phpspreadsheet(Excel),qiniu/php-sdk(七牛云),EasyWechat等等还有其他一些类库,想了解一下,怎么判断第三方类库是否适用,不适用的话应该也是可以改的吧,还请大佬指教一下,万分感谢...

lzw905925 发表与 2020-08-17 3075 浏览 2 回答
请问如果有几十万在线的客户端连接的话,sendToGroup效率是否高效?

假设有50w人在线,线上分布式部署,想请问下sendToGroup 和 sendToClientID这两者的使用效率有什么差别?例如CPU、内存、是否会阻塞这种区别? 并发上来的话,如果sendToGroup意味着要广播50w-1次数据给其他客户端...

binzhizhu 发表与 2020-08-12 2148 浏览 3 回答
GateWay框架的疑问

像我们这种分布式的框架,针对sendToUid,在某个进程中其实无法感知到具体的uid绑定的连接是在哪个服务节点的进程中的,当前的实现是应该属于广播式的把发送指令广播到所有的gateway进程中,让他们自己判断当前的进程中是否存在需要被发送的uid所绑定的链接,从而完成消息发送,但是这样一来,如果作为一款IM的应用, 假如: 10万的用户在线量,平均每个用户每秒发送一条,那么按照这样广播的发送消息方式。 是不是意味...

z54123321 发表与 2020-08-12 2009 浏览 1 回答
linux web-msg-sender

本地好使推送 但是到了服务器上linux上报错 socket.io.js:2919 GET https://push.panzongyan.cn:2120/socket.io/?EIO=3&transport=polling&t=1597214820725-0 net::ERR_CONNECTION_REFUSED You don\'t have permission to access this ...

珂师傅 发表与 2020-08-12 1706 浏览 1 回答
服务器如何对指定客户端发送心跳检测?

由于设备原因,设置心跳检测只能由服务端发送心跳包,但可以设置pingNotResponseLimit = 1 让客户端必须返回心跳。 现在的问题是,有一部分设备并不需要心跳来检测是否在线,我要怎么只对另一部分设备设置心跳检测呢?...

btsmememin 发表与 2020-08-11 3163 浏览 2 回答

walkor

151391
积分
0
获赞数
0
粉丝数
2014-05-04 加入
×
🔝